Factor V Activity

Profile or Test Panel
Extrinsic Factor (abnormal PT) Evaluation Profile
Method Clottable
Test Information A one-stage extrinsic system clotting assay is used to measure the factor V level. Clotting times of dilutions of patient plasma are compared to dilutions of a plasma pool from normal donors, when added to deficient plasma. Levels are reduced by hereditary or acquired factor V deficiency, factor V inhibitor (including those seen after use of topical bovine thrombin), liver disease, or disseminated intravascular coagulation (DIC). The factor V (Leiden) mutation associated with activated protein C resistance does not affect factor V activity and is tested by separate kinetic or DNA testing (described later).
Additional Test Information Normal Range 78-131%  effective 11/1/11
Sample Requirements Whole Blood:  3.2% Sodium Citrated (blue top)  OR
Frozen Plasma
Requested Volume Two 5 ml 3.2 sodium citrated (blue top) tubes as whole blood  OR
Frozen plasma in 4 X 1mL aliquots in plastic tubes
Minimum Volume or Pediatric volume Frozen Plasma:  at least 0.5ml in 2 plastic tubes.
Sample Information Whole blood is preferred for testing but if it is not possible to send whole blood tubes TO ARRIVE HERE WITHIN 3 HOURS of collection then send frozen plasma.  To prepare plasma centrifuge blue top tubes at 1500g for 15 minutes and remove the plasma and centrifuge a second time at 1500g for an additional 15 minutes.  Aliquot approximately 1 ml of plasma into 4 plastic tubes, and freeze.
Shipping Information Whole Blood:  Send at ambient temperature (18-25C) and must be received within the lab in less than or equal to 3 hours after collection.
Frozen Plasma:  send on dry iceSend samples to:
